TL;DR: Strengthening the Diaphragm: Targeted diaphragmatic breathing (deep belly breathing) exercises strengthen the diaphragm muscle. Since the diaphragm wraps around the lower esophageal sphincter (LES), the valve that keeps stomach acid down, a stronger diaphragm acts as a natural mechanical barrier to prevent reflux.
